Fair salary from 🇨🇭 Switzerland to 🇨🇴 Colombia

Cost-of-living ratio 0.33× — Colombia has a lower cost of living than Switzerland, so the fair equivalent is smaller — same purchasing power, lower sticker price. Price levels: Switzerland 1.101, Colombia 0.362 (US = 1.0).

Frequently asked questions

How do I convert a Switzerland salary to Colombia?
Multiply by the cost-of-living ratio: S_local = S_base × (I_CO ÷ I_CH) = S_base × 0.33. A $120,000 Switzerland salary is worth about $39,455 in Colombia in purchasing-power terms.
Is this a currency conversion?
No — figures are USD purchasing-power equivalents. At market FX (1 USD = 4053.136 COP, 2025), the $39,455 figure is roughly 159,916,643 COP.
Why is the fair salary lower in Colombia?
Because Colombia has a lower cost of living than Switzerland, so the fair equivalent is smaller — same purchasing power, lower sticker price. The price levels are 1.101 (Switzerland) and 0.362 (Colombia) against a US baseline of 1.0.
